## Changelog — Profilestore 3.0: new sharding defaults

The Marrowline profile store now shards user records across sixteen partitions by default, up from four. Plugin authors should note that lookups by secondary attributes now fan out across shards, so batch your reads where possible. The hash function has changed as well; any plugin caching shard assignments must invalidate on upgrade. Rebalancing runs automatically on first boot of 3.0 and is safe to interrupt. The new default configuration shipped with this release is listed below.

service settings:
ralael:
  pin: 7453
  tenant: zorath
  seal: seal_087806e4
  metrics_host: metrics.ralael.paliqworks.example
  standby_team: fraath
  escalation: praok-istiel
  nonce: 10e083

Night-shift staff: Floor 4 of the Tellhaven Building opens this week. After 21:00, access is via the rear stairwell only; the lifts are locked out overnight during the settling period. Complete a walk-through of the new floor once per shift and log it. The stairwell keypad accepts the code below.

badge for yahop-fawep: bdg-XBKXI-68071

### Runbook: Recovering the Schemary Admin Account

Schemary is our registry for event schemas; producers can't publish new versions without it. If the admin account is locked (three failed logins), normal SSO reset won't work because Schemary predates our SSO rollout. Instead, use the local recovery flow: run `schemary admin --recover` on the registry host and confirm the prompt. When asked, enter the recovery passphrase below.

strongbox words: druiel-frador-brieth-druys-fenys-zorwyn-zorael

Visitors may not access the pool car key cabinet under any circumstances. It is located in the rear corridor of Brantley Court, past the mail room, and is for staff use only. New starters must complete the Fleet Induction module before collecting any vehicle keys. Always sign the log, return keys the same day, and report missing fobs to the duty supervisor immediately. Do not share access with escorted guests. Once your induction is confirmed, open the cabinet with this code:

door code, hahag-tagef: bdg-OAWSKZ-89993088